Jamaicanmecray
Channel
940,251940.3k video views 940.3k views

Country: USA

Profile hits: 121,726

Subscribers: 1,444

Total video views: 940,251

Signed up: November 2, 2018 (2,329 days ago)

Last activity: 100 days ago

Remove ads - Upgrade to Premium Ads by TrafficFactory